Gina Maria's Pizza
/ˈdʒiːnə məˈriːəz ˈpiːtsə/ (JEE-nuh muh-REE-uhz PEE-tsuh)
Definition
1
A former pizza restaurant chain based in the Minneapolis-St. Paul area (Twin Cities), established in 1975, renowned for custom-made pizzas, deep dish, thin crust, and New York-style slices, which abruptly closed all four locations around late 2024.
2
Also refers to Gina Maria's Pizzeria, a restaurant in Placentia, California, serving Italian dishes including pizza.
